Key Features to Consider
Here are the key features to consider when selecting a dashcam:
Video Resolution → Crucial for capturing clear details like license plates and road signs, especially in critical moments. Higher resolution means more usable footage for evidence. → Look for models offering 4K resolution or at least 1440p video capture PCMag. → Avoid dashcams that claim high resolution but produce grainy or pixelated footage, especially in less-than-ideal lighting.
Field of View (FOV) → A wider FOV captures more of the surrounding environment, increasing the chances of recording important details or multiple lanes of traffic. → Seek out dashcams with a broad field of view that encompasses a significant portion of the road ahead and its periphery The Hook Up. → Dashcams with a narrow FOV may miss crucial events happening just outside the direct line of sight.
Sensor Technology → Advanced sensors like Sony STARVIS 2 are designed for superior low-light performance, crucial for clear nighttime recordings. → Prioritize dashcams equipped with Sony STARVIS 2 sensors, especially if nighttime recording quality is a concern Dashcamtalk. → Cameras without advanced low-light capabilities will struggle to capture legible details after dark.
Parking Mode → This feature allows the dashcam to record even when your vehicle is parked, capturing incidents like hit-and-runs or vandalism. → Ensure the dashcam offers reliable 24-hour parking monitoring Wirecutter. → Dashcams that only record when the engine is running will not protect your vehicle when unattended.
Connectivity and Storage → Wi-Fi and app integration make it easy to access and transfer footage, while reliable storage ensures you don't lose critical recordings. → Look for models with 5GHz Wi-Fi and cloud or local storage options Dashcamtalk. → Proprietary or difficult-to-use apps, or reliance on limited internal memory, can be significant drawbacks.
Our Top Picks
- Viofo A229 Pro This is the top pick for overall quality, delivering crisp, detailed 4K video day and night. It offers features like GPS and 24-hour parking monitoring, and is available in 1-, 2-, and 3-channel configurations Reviews by Wirecutter. It utilizes high-quality Sony STARVIS 2 sensors for excellent image clarity and stability, making it a top-tier contender for drivers prioritizing pure video performance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... The A229 Pro is lauded for its ability to capture fine details such as license plates and road signs, even in challenging lighting conditions, thanks to its advanced HDR processing. The inclusion of a built-in GPS module logs your speed and location, providing crucial data in the event of an accident. Its robust parking mode ensures continuous recording when the vehicle is parked, offering peace of mind and an added layer of security. For those seeking the absolute best in video evidence capture, the A229 Pro is an investment that pays dividends in clarity and reliability. The VIOFO A229 Pro 4K HDR is even highlighted as a top recommendation for its price and video quality.
- Vantrue E1 Pro Recognized as the best value single-channel camera, this model provides 4K recording with impressive price-to-performance. It features a premium Sony STARVIS 2 IMX678 sensor for excellent footage and clear license plate capture, even at night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... This camera boasts a compact design and a full feature set, including 5GHz Wi-Fi and optional LTE support, making it ideal for users who want top-tier evidence from a front-facing camera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... The E1 Pro's 4K resolution ensures that even distant objects are rendered with remarkable detail, crucial for identifying make and model of other vehicles or subtle road hazards. Its 5GHz Wi-Fi allows for rapid transfer of footage to your smartphone, streamlining the process of reviewing and sharing important clips. The optional LTE connectivity adds another layer of functionality, potentially enabling remote viewing and cloud storage, further enhancing its utility for vigilant drivers.
- Garmin Dash Cam Live This model stands out as an Editors' Choice winner, impressing with its driver-assist features and 1440p video capture The Best Dash Cams We've Tested for 2026 | PCMag. It offers a high-resolution 1440p camera, remote live view capabilities, and supports voice controls for added convenience The Best Dash Cams We've Tested for 2026 | PCMag. The Garmin Dash Cam Live also provides cellular and Wi-Fi connectivity, cloud and local video storage, and time-lapse recording, shipping with a microSD card included The Best Dash Cams We've Tested for 2026 | PCMag. Beyond its excellent video quality, the Garmin Dash Cam Live offers a suite of adv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S), including forward-collision warnings and lane-departure alerts, which can actively help prevent accidents. The remote live view feature is particularly innovative, allowing users to check in on their vehicle remotely via the Garmin Drive app. This, combined with its robust connectivity options and included storage, makes it a comprehensive safety and surveillance tool.
- Viofo A329S (2-Channel Version) This is a top-tier contender in the dual-channel category, utilizing high-quality Sony STARVIS 2 sensors for both front (4K) and rear (2.7K) cameras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... It delivers the natural, detailed video quality Viofo is known for, with outstanding stability and image clarity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... This camera is recommended for drivers who prioritize pure video quality and reliability in a dual-camera setup and do not require a telephoto or interior lens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... The A329S provides comprehensive coverage by recording both the road ahead in stunning 4K and the traffic behind in crisp 2.7K. This dual-camera system is invaluable for capturing incidents that occur from either direction, offering a complete picture of events. The consistent use of Sony STARVIS 2 sensors across both channels ensures that low-light performance is exceptional, minimizing noise and preserving detail, which is critical for identifying critical evidence in any situation. Budget vs Premium Options
Budget dash cams offer essential recording capabilities at an accessible price point. You'll get basic front-facing video capture, often in 1080p, which is sufficient for documenting minor incidents and everyday driving. These models typically sacrifice advanced features like high-resolution night vision, wide dynamic range (WDR), and sophisticated parking modes. They are best for drivers who need a simple, reliable witness to the road without breaking the bank.
Premium dash cams provide a significant upgrade in video quality and features. Expect crystal-clear 4K or 1440p footage, enhanced low-light performance with sensors like Sony STARVIS 2 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In ..., and advanced functionalities such as GPS logging, driver assistance alerts, and buffered parking modes that capture events before and after an impact. These are ideal for users prioritizing maximum evidence detail and a comprehensive feature set, even if it means a higher investment.
When spending over $120, you should expect cameras with superior sensors and improved performance, especially in challenging lighting conditions Dashcam Buyer's Guide January 2026: Recommendations & In .... While some budget options exist, the sweet spot for value often lies in the mid-range, offering a good balance of features and price.
